Brad Thor
![]() |
Brad Thor is the #1 New York Times bestselling author of nine international thrillers and has served as a member of the Department of Homeland Security’s Analytic Red Cell program. He is also a regular guest on the Fox and CNN news channels.

| FOREIGN INFLUENCE From the author of the instant #1 New York Times Bestseller THE LAST PATRIOT Atria, June 2010 Genre: General Fiction Agent: Heide Lange |
|
“[Brad Thor] is quite possibly the next coming of Robert Ludlum.”—Chicago Tribune Buried within the black ops budgets of the Department of Defense, a new spy agency has been created, reporting only to a secret panel of military insiders. Its job is to target America’s enemies—both foreign and domestic—under a charter of three simple words: Find, Fix, and Finish. Recruited as a field operative, Scot Harvath has just returned from his first assignment abroad when a group of American college students is killed in a bombing in Rome. The evidence points to a dangerous colleague from Harvath’s past and a plan for further attacks on an unimaginable scale. Harvath is tasked with leveraging his relationship to lure the man out of hiding and kill him on the spot. But what if he has the wrong man? |
